The synopsis for this 2023 thriller from writers and directors William Eric Anderson and Cindy Estenfanie Kunz-Anderson definitely sounded interesting enough to make me sit down and watch it. Well, the fact that it was a movie that I hadn't already seen definitely also played a part in my decision to watch it.
The storyline in the movie was not a particularly entertaining one, nor a thrilling one either. And with "Lanier" being a thriller, it was a swing and a miss from the writers. I have to say that when the movie ended I didn't really see that there was an actual point to the storyline, and that made watching this movie feel like a massive waste of my time.
I was not familiar with a single actress or actor on the cast list, which is something that I actually enjoy whenever I sit down to watch a movie. The acting performances in "Lanier" were good.
"Lanier" is not a movie that makes use of any particular special effects. Not that special effects would have spruced up the movie, as the storyline was so boring and pointless.
The movie's cover was actually the best thing about the ordeal.
If you enjoy a proper thriller, don't waste your time, money and effort on "Lanier". Some of us suffered through this boring ordeal, so you don't have to; you're very welcome.
My rating of writers and directors William Eric Anderson and Cindy Estenfanie Kunz-Andersons' 2023 thriller "Lanier" lands on a two out of ten stars.
